Software Engineer II, Customer Lifecycle Engineering
AI Summary
Software Engineer on the Customer Lifecycle team responsible for building data models, ETL pipelines, and reporting to support lifecycle measurement, monetization, and billing. Collaborates with finance, analytics, and platform teams to deliver reliable insights.
About this role
About the Role
As a Software Engineer on the Customer Lifecycle team, you’ll build and evolve the systems that power how we measure, monetize, and optimize the customer journey end-to-end. You’ll partner closely with Finance Systems, RecTech, Analysts, Data & ML Engineers, Product, and Platform teams to turn lifecycle data into reliable, actionable insights and scalable billing capabilities. Your work will enable accurate usage capture, transparent reporting, and self-service analytics, helping drive a more data-informed organization and directly supporting the growth and effectiveness of our AI and Core product experiences.
What You’ll Accomplish
- Partner with cross functional teams to define requirements
- Develop data models to support data integration pipelines with external systems, such as ERPs and CRMS
- Design dimensional data models and build scalable data pipelines
- Ingest data from third party applications & in-house data stores
- Support internal and external reporting metrics creation
- Improve code quality through code reviews, testing, and advocating for best practices
Your Expertise
- You have 2+ years of data engineering experience
- You are proficient with SQL and Python
- You have experience with ETL/ELT development
- You are a team player with strong collaboration and communication skills
- You are excited by new technologies, but are conscious of choosing them for the right reasons
- Self Starter with a high desire to learn
Nice to Haves
- You have experience with Airflow
- You have experience with AWS
- You have experience with DBT
- You have experience with Snowflake
- Java/Spring Boot experience
You'll get competitive perks and benefits, from health & wellness to equity, to help you bring your best self to work.
For US based applicants:
- The US base salary range for this full-time position is $130,000 - $170,000 annually + equity + benefits
- Our salary ranges are determined by role, level and location
#LI-AB
By applying for this position, your data will be processed as per Attentive's Privacy Policy.
Skills
Explore related jobs
More jobs at Attentive
- Senior Technical Product Manager, Enterprise Technology & SecurityUnited States
- Software Engineer II, Onsite Customer GrowthUnited States
- Manager, AccountingUnited States
- Account Executive I, Mid-Market UKUnited Kingdom
- Senior Software Engineer, ML/AI PlatformUnited States
- Staff Engineer, ML/AI PlatformUnited States